Compare all specifications:

1999 Chrysler 300 2002 Ferrari 360
Make Chrysler Ferrari
Model 300 360
Year Released 1999 2002
Body Type Sedan Convertible
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 3517 cc 3586 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 5 valves
Horse Power 251 HP 400 HP
Engine RPM 6450 RPM 8500 RPM
Torque 346 Nm 373 Nm
Torque RPM 3950 RPM 4750 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Top Speed 230 km/hour 293 km/hour
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1600 kg 1450 kg
Vehicle Length 5030 mm 4480 mm
Vehicle Width 1930 mm 1930 mm
Vehicle Height 1420 mm 1240 mm
Wheelbase Size 2530 mm 2610 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 10.2 L/100km 17.9 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 100 L 95 L
